Olympic Stadium Adem Jashari

The Adem Jashari Olympic Stadium is a multi-purpose stadium in , , which is used mostly for football matches and has been the home ground of the Kosovan football club KF Trepça since 1999.

Bridge
The is a steel truss bridge crossing the river in , , connecting South Mitrovica and . The has become an iconic symbol of Kosovo's division, as it separates around 80,000 Kosovo Albanians in the south from around 50 000 Serbs and other nationalities living in the north. is situated 1½ km northeast of Olympic Stadium Adem Jashari.
